The Supreme Court upheld the dismissal of a Senior Sales Officer for financial irregularities under the Conduct, Discipline and Appeal Rules, specifically citing Rules 4 and 22 along with Clauses 4, 6, 20, 22, 31, and 37. The Court found that the disciplinary proceedings were conducted fairly, with adequate opportunity for the Respondent to defend himself, and that the punishment was proportionate to the misconduct. The Court affirmed the authority of the management to impose such a penalty in light of the serious nature of the charges.
